TIPS FOR SAFETY
We have considered more for safety when we design and produce this item. However, in case of any
unhappiness, please pay attention to these tips. We don’t assume responsibility if any accident caused by follow
tips.
According to your health condition, please exercise properly. Overload or improper exercise will
damage your health.
While running, you should dress properly. Don’t dress too loosely in case your clothes are entangled by
the machine .And please wear sport shoes. Don’t let your children or pet play near it to avoid
unnecessary injury.
This machine is not suitable for children. For patients or the disabled to use, they have to follow the
guides by their guardians or doctors.
Don’t use this machine when in outdoor, high humidity condition or sun.
Please pull the plug off from socket and keep the safe key, when the treadmill is unused.
This machine is for home use, not suitable for professional exercise or testing, and also not suitable for
medical purpose.
The heart rate on this machine is not suitable for medical.
If any damage for power wire, please ask manufacturer or professional service to replace it in case of
any danger.
Please check all the parts before using. Make sure that all the nuts or screws are fastened.
Place your treadmill on the clean, flat and solid floor. Make sure that there is not anything pointy, water
or hot near to the machine.
Please stop exercising immediately and consult your doctor if you’re feel giddy, surfeit, thorax ache or
other symptoms.
Make sure that hands are not near to running parts. Don’t put your hands or foots under the running belt.
When running this machine, it is only for one person to use it!
4
Please use the spare parts from us, it is not acceptable if you use spare parts from others.
This machine is HC level, max weight shall be less than 120 kg.
Please consult your doctor at first before running, if you have one of the following diseases.
1. Cardiopathy, hypertension, sugar diabetes, respiratory disease, smoking, and other chronic
diseases, complication disease.
2. If you are over 35 years old and heavier than common weight.
3. Women in pregnant or in breasting period.
SPECIAL TIPS FOR SAFETY
Please use qualified socket. If the plug and the socket is not compatible, please ask electrician to handle
it and don’t do anything for the plug.
The voltage for this machine is 220V-240V AC.
Don’t let power wire touch roller, and also don’t put power wire on the running belt. Don’t use
damaged plug.
Before cleaning, moving and maintaining the machine, please pull off the plug for the socket.
Warning: If don’t pull off, it will cause injury or damage for the machine.

SAFETY KEY
The machine can work only when you put safety key at the appointed position. Make sure the other end of the
safety key has been nipped to your clothes. In this way, you can pull the safe key for the machine’s sudden stop
under the dangerous condition. Then you will not be injured. If you need to reuse the machine, you could put
safety key back.
12
FOLDING / UNFOLDING
Folding:
Folding will help to save space.
Before folding, please switch off and pull off the plug.
Use your hand to lift the running board until it has been locked.
Unfolding:
Step on the supporting tube and pull running board with your hands. The running board will fall to the ground
slowly.

PRESET PROGRAM
There are 99 built-in programs P1-P99Under ready condition, press “PROG.” Key continuously, Window
“PULSE will display “P1-P99”, U1-U3.Window SCAN will display HRC, BODYFAT. P1-P99 are built-in
programs. After selecting specific program, Window “Time” are shining and displaying10:00” and shining, you
could press “INCLINE. “INCLINE, “SPEED+”, “SPEED-to set exercise time from 5:0099:00. After
setting, press “START” to start the machine. Built-in programs have 18 parts, the time for each part=setting time
/ 18. When machines come into next part, there will be a voice “Bi-Bi- Bi” for 3 times to remind you, and speed
and incline will be changed according to the built-in programs. No matter whether you have pressed
“INCLINE“INCLINE“SPEED+” “SPEED-” to change speed and incline in front parts. After
finishing one program, there will be voice “Bi- Bi-Bi” for 3 times, the machine stop slowly and “End” will be
displayed on the window. 5 seconds later, the machine will come into ready condition.

MAINTENANCE
Identification ways for the degree of tightness of running belt and poly V-belt:
When the running belt skips, please follow the steps as follows to make sure which belt needs to be adjusted,
running belt or poly V-belt.
a) Unplug all power supply, screw and remove the Base cover.
b) Turn the speed to be around 3km/h, step on the running belt by pressure and try your best to make the
running belt stop. If running belt stops, together with the front roll, but the motor still runs, under this
condition, it means the poly V-belt needs to be adjusted.
c) Turn the speed to be around 3km/h, step on the running belt by pressure and try your best to make the
running belt stop. If running belt stops, but front roll still runs, under this condition, it means the
running belt needs to be adjusted.
The adjustment steps for poly V-belt:
a) Unplug all power supply and take off the base cover.
b) Loosen the four screws for the motor, adjust the V-belt tension bolts in clockwise direction, and then
tighten back the four screws for the motor.
18
Adjustment running belt:
a) Turn the speed to be 6km/h. for running
b) Turn the both tension screws located at the end of the treadmill on the right and left sides, half a turn
clockwise using the Allen key. (Diagram1 and Diagram 2)
c) After adjustment, running belt still slips; please repeat the steps as above.
Tighten the running belt (Diagram 1)
Loosen the running belt (Diagram 2)
The adjustment steps for running belt deflection:
The running belt will be deflected more or less under using. Then it needs to be adjusted. The steps are as
follows:
a) Place the treadmill on a horizontal floor, turn the speed to be 6 km/h for running.
b) If the running belt is deflected to the right, adjust the bolt on the right by turning it for half a turn
clockwise, then adjust the bolt on the left by turning it half an anti-clockwise.(see Diagram 3)
c) If the running belt is deflected to the left, adjust the bolt on the left by turning it for half a turn
clockwise, then adjust the bolt on the right by turning it half a turn anti-clockwise.(see Diagram 4)
d) After the adjustment, the running belt still keeps deflecting, please repeat the steps above.
The adjustment for right deflection (Diagram 3)
The adjustment for left deflection (Diagram 4)
Running board lubrication- Silicone oil has been provided (White Bottle)
The treadmill is brand-new and has been pre-factory lubricated. Lubrication is not necessary directly after
purchase.
Lubrication needs constant maintenance termly after purchase. The friction between the running board and
running belt has a great effect on the treadmills’ life. So please lubricate your machine termly (every one month).
The steps are as follows:
Step 1. Please unplug power supply for the treadmill and loosen the belt (Belt tension screw located at the end of
the treadmill).
Step 2. After loosening the screw, lift up the running belt and clean in-between the running board. Squeeze the
small white bottle of SILICONE oil which was supplied with your purchase and wipe it evenly across the board.
Step 3. After lubricating the board, screw the belt tension back to its correct tension. Tighten evenly on both
sides. When it is almost tensioned, run the treadmill at 1km without any load. Adjust both tension screws to
make the belt in the centre of the back roller. Run the treadmill at 5km for 3mins.
Step 4. Stop the treadmill and start to walk on it at 5km/h. Lastly fine tension both screws until it’s running
smoothly with your weight on.

CLEANING
a) Please power off and pull the plug out before cleaning.
b) Wipe out the dust stuck on the surface and running board frequently.
c) Please clean the surface of frame and running belt with a soft cloth dipped with suds, don’t use things
like eradicator and naphtha.(After cleaning, please dry it for use)
d) Please take the protecting cover off every two month, use vacuum dust-collector to suck the dust
remaining inside of the protecting cover.(The dust will make the components of circuitry board short
circuit )
CAUTIONS, DEPOSITING
Cautions
Please make sure that the plug has been pulled out before cleaning or maintenance.
Depositing
The treadmill should be deposited indoor in case of being damp. Water can’t be spattered and nothing can be laid
and inserted on the treadmill.
Please keep the air a little humid in winter. And please void the big static electricity, it may disturb the operation
of meters or even damage them.
